Программирование в среде Трейс Моуд. Кабанов А.А. - 18 стр.

UptoLike

Составители: 

Добавленный в систему функциональный блок становится доступным для использования на любом узле
любого редактируемого после этого проекта.
Добавление метапрограммы. Если для IL-программы был установлен тип «PRG», то операция добавле-
ния осуществит подключение указанной программы к текущему редактируемому узлу. Для каждого узла мож-
но подключить до 16 таких программ. При этом вместо дополнительного имени программы надо указать ее
номер. Этот номер должен лежать в диапазоне от 0 до 15. Если вместо номера в поле дополнительного имени
программы был набран текст, то осуществляется добавление программы под номером 0.
Внимание! Если для узла была добавлена метапрограмма с каким-либо номером, то последующее добавле-
ние другой программы этому же узлу с тем же номером уничтожит предыдущую программу.
Удаление программы IL-программ из системы. Если в систему были добавлены IL-программы, исполь-
зование которых больше не требуется, то можно их удалить. Для этого надо выполнить команду «Удалить» из
меню Техно IL.
Редактирование добавленных IL-программ. Для коррекции добавленных в систему программ надо вы-
полнить команду «Редактировать» меню Техно IL. При этом на экран выводится диалог выбора IL-программы,
который был показан в предыдущем разделе. После выбора в нем имени любой программы осуществляется
переход в диалог Техно IL, где она становится доступна для редактирования.
После внесения изменений в программу надо ее снова оттранслировать и дать команду «Добавить».
Если осуществлялось редактирование IL-программы функционального блока, то при выполнении опера-
ции добавления производится контроль изменения структуры его входов и выходов. Если количество входов
или выходов блока в результате редактирования программы изменилось, то выдается соответствующее преду-
преждение и обновление программы в системе не осуществляется. Для реализации этого необходимо сначала
сохранить отредактированную программу в файл, затем удалить ее из списка добавленных в систему IL-
программ. После этого можно загрузить сохраненную программу из файла и повторить ее добавление.
Приложение Б
РЕКОМЕНДАЦИИ ПО НАСТРОЙКЕ ПИД-РЕГУЛЯТОРА
Выбор периода квантования. Для того, чтобы эффект квантования по времени мало сказывался на дина-
мику системы цифрового регулирования, рекомендуется выбирать период квантования из соотношения:
T
95
/15 < T
к
< T
95
/5,
где T
95
это время достижения выходным сигналом уровня 95 % от установившегося значения при подаче на
вход объекта ступенчатого сигнала. Если объект первого порядка, то T
95
τ + 3T.
Другой подход к выбору величины периода квантования основан на рекомендациях американских ученых
Зиглера и Никольса, согласно которым T
к
= 0,1Т
кр
, где Т
кр
период критических колебаний объекта управления.
В реальных условиях при управлении инерционными процессами значение T
к
берется от 1 секунды до не-
скольких минут (в газоанализаторах, например, 1 раз в час). При регулировании малоинерционных процессов
(например, расхода жидкости) величина T
к
может составлять десятые доли секунды. Нельзя выбирать большие
периоды опроса, особенно для ответственных процессов, так как в этом случае аварийные ситуации будут лик-
видироваться слишком медленно. В то же время, при слишком малом периоде опроса повышаются требования
к быстродействию ЭВМ и увеличивается влияние шумов.
Упрощенная методика расчета настроек дискретного ПИД-регулятора. С целью упрощения процеду-
ры настройки цифрового ПИД-регулятора рекомендуется (согласно Зиглеру и Никольсу) выбирать следующие
значения отношений
Т
к
/
Т
и
= 0,2, Т
d
/
Т
к
= 1,25
при Т
к
= 0,1Т
кр
, где Т
кр
период критических колебаний объекта управления.
Таким образом, в алгоритме
=
=
=
=
++=
ni
i
ni
i
tt
tt
i
tt
tt
d
i
nn
ty
T
K
ty
T
K
ty
K
tu
00
)()()()(
p
и
p
p
p
, (1)
настраиваемым параметром остается лишь один коэффициент усиления регулятора K
р
, чем и объясняется про-
стота и широкая распространенность этого метода настройки.
После определения периода квантования единственным настраиваемым параметром в алгоритме (1) явля-
ется коэффициент усиления цифрового регулятора K
р
. Его достаточно просто настроить экспериментально, так
чтобы декремент затухания в системе был равен Д = 1/4.
K
р
K
K
р
K